getavision realty funding

The nationwide network of Philanthropy Realtors has created the getavision realty funding program along with it's seasoned real estate agents in all 50 states who give a percentage of their sale of a home or business to any getavisionFUND specified by the buyer or seller.

The getavision realty funding program encompasses all agencies, both commercial and residential, in redistributing the wealth from real estate transactions directly into projects and programs benefiting people who need it most, including those suffering with cancer, HIV/AIDS and other critical health conditions.  

This chart (below) shows that a home valued at $300,000 will get a minimum donation of $900, but up to $4500 depending on the agreement with the seller and the buying agent.

 

In another example, a $2,000,000 commercial property can generate a minimum of $10,000 and up to $50,000.

Donation amount is fully dependent on the sale of the property; there is no cap on the contribution formula.  In a recent story, MSN Real Estate reporter Mai Ling Slaughter reported that Philanthropy Realtors was hoping to inspire other real estate companies to give back to their communities. This approach can make an impact on communities and individuals suffering from the recession.
